:root{--primary:#fff;--secondary:#000;--tertiary: ;--quaternary: ;--quinary: ;--white:#fff;--black:#000;--border-light: ;--border-dark: ;--body-bg-color:#000;--link-color: ;--link-hover_color: ;--container_width:1344px;--container_width2:1328px}.text-primary{color:var(--primary)!important}.text-secondary{color:var(--secondary)!important}.text-tertiary{color:var(--tertiary)!important}.text-quaternary{color:var(--quaternary)!important}.text-quinary{color:var(--quinary)!important}.text-white{color:#fff!important}.text-black{color:#000!important}.content-wrapper--vertical-spacing,.dnd-section{padding-bottom:120px;padding-top:120px}.content-wrapper,.dnd-section>.row-fluid,.page-center{max-width:1344px}@media (max-width:1024px){.content-wrapper--vertical-spacing,.dnd-section{padding-bottom:90px;padding-top:90px}}@media (max-width:767px){.content-wrapper--vertical-spacing,.dnd-section{padding-bottom:70px;padding-top:70px}}body{background-color:var(--body-bg-color);font-family:Aeonik Pro,sans-serif;font-style:normal;font-weight:400;text-decoration:none}a,body{color:#fff}a:active,a:focus,a:hover{color:hsla(0,0%,100%,.55)}@media(min-width:1025px){.text-large,.text-medium,body{font-size:16px;line-height:1.2}.text-small{font-size:14px}.h1,h1{font-size:88px;line-height:1}.h2,h2{font-size:68px;line-height:1}.h3,h3{font-size:56px;line-height:1}.h4,h4{font-size:40px;line-height:1}.h5,.h6,h5,h6{font-size:28px;line-height:1}}@media(max-width:1024px){.text-large,.text-medium,body{font-size:16px;line-height:1.2}.text-small{font-size:14px;line-height:1.2}.h1,h1{font-size:55px;line-height:1}.h2,h2{font-size:50px;line-height:1}.h3,h3{font-size:48px;line-height:1}.h4,h4{font-size:40px;line-height:1}.h5,.h6,h5,h6{font-size:24px;line-height:1}}@media(max-width:767px){.text-large,body{font-size:16px;line-height:1.2}.text-medium,.text-small{font-size:14px;line-height:1.2}.h1,.h2,.h3,h1,h2,h3{font-size:40px;line-height:1}.h4,.h5,.h6,h4,h5,h6{font-size:28px;line-height:1}}.h1,h1{color:#fff;font-family:Aeonik Pro,serif;font-style:normal;font-weight:500;text-decoration:none}.h2,.h3,.h4,.h5,.h6,h2,h3,h4,h5,h6{color:#fff;font-family:Aeonik Pro,serif;font-style:normal;font-weight:500;text-decoration:none;text-transform:none}blockquote{border-left-color:#000}.button,.hs-blog-post-listing__post-button,.hs-button,button{background-color:#fff;border:1px solid #fff;border-radius:8px;color:#000;padding:14px 23px;text-decoration:none}.button:hover,.hs-blog-post-listing__post-button:focus,.hs-blog-post-listing__post-button:hover,.hs-button:hover,button:hover{background-color:#000;border-color:hsla(0,0%,100%,.5);color:#fff;text-decoration:none}.cta__button .cta__link svg path{-webkit-transition:all .3s ease;transition:all .3s ease}.cta__button--btn-primary a{background-color:#fff;border:1px solid #000;border-radius:8px;color:#000;display:inline-flex;padding:14px 23px;text-decoration:none}.cta__button--btn-primary a:active,.cta__button--btn-primary a:focus,.cta__button--btn-primary a:hover{background-color:#000;border:1px solid hsla(0,0%,100%,.5);border-radius:8px;color:#fff;text-decoration:none}.header-light .cta__button--btn-primary a:active,.header-light .cta__button--btn-primary a:focus,.header-light .cta__button--btn-primary a:hover{border-color:var(--black)}.cta__button--btn-primary a svg path{fill:#000}.cta__button--btn-primary a:hover svg path{fill:#fff}.cta__button--btn-secondary a{background-color:#000;border:1px solid hsla(0,0%,100%,.5);border-radius:8px;color:#fff;padding:14px 23px;text-decoration:none}.header-light .cta__button--btn-secondary a{background-color:#000;border-color:hsla(0,0%,100%,.5);color:#fff}.cta__button--btn-secondary a:active,.cta__button--btn-secondary a:focus,.cta__button--btn-secondary a:hover{background-color:#fff;border:1px solid #fff;border-radius:8px;color:#000;text-decoration:none}.header-light .cta__button--btn-secondary a:active,.header-light .cta__button--btn-secondary a:focus,.header-light .cta__button--btn-secondary a:hover{border-color:var(--black)}.cta__button--btn-secondary a svg path{fill:#fff}.cta__button--btn-secondary a:hover svg path{fill:#000}.cta__button--btn-tertiary a{background-color:#fff;border:1px solid #000;border-radius:8px;color:#000;padding:14px 23px;text-decoration:none}.cta__button--btn-tertiary a:active,.cta__button--btn-tertiary a:focus,.cta__button--btn-tertiary a:hover{background-color:#000;border:1px solid #000;border-radius:8px;color:#fff;text-decoration:none}.cta__button--btn-tertiary a svg path{fill:#000}.cta__button--btn-tertiary a:hover svg path{fill:#fff}.contact-banner-wrp .hbspt-form,.hs_cos_wrapper_type_blog_subscribe,.hs_cos_wrapper_type_email_simple_subscription,.hs_cos_wrapper_type_form,.hs_cos_wrapper_type_google_search,.hs_cos_wrapper_type_member_login,.hs_cos_wrapper_type_member_register,.hs_cos_wrapper_type_module .widget-type-email_subscriptions,.hs_cos_wrapper_type_password_prompt,.hs_cos_wrapper_type_password_reset,.hs_cos_wrapper_type_password_reset_request{background-color:#1a1a1a;border:1px solid #3d3d3d;border-radius:0}.hs-form-required,form label,form legend{color:#fff}form input[type=email],form input[type=file],form input[type=number],form input[type=password],form input[type=tel],form input[type=text],form select,form textarea{background-color:hsla(0,0%,100%,.1);border:1px solid hsla(0,0%,100%,.5);border-radius:2px;color:#fff}form select option{color:#000}form input[type=email]:focus,form input[type=file]:focus,form input[type=number]:focus,form input[type=password]:focus,form input[type=tel]:focus,form input[type=text]:focus,form select:focus,form textarea:focus{border-color:#fff}:-moz-placeholder,:-ms-input-placeholder,::-moz-placeholder,::-webkit-input-placeholder,::placeholder{color:var(--primary);font-size:18px;line-height:22px;opacity:.5}::-webkit-input-placeholder{color:var(--primary);font-size:18px;line-height:22px;opacity:.5}.fn-date-picker td.is-selected .pika-button{background:#fff}.fn-date-picker td .pika-button:hover{background-color:#fff!important}.fn-date-picker td.is-today .pika-button{color:#fff}form .hs-button,form input[type=submit]{background-color:#fff;border:1px solid #fff;border-radius:8px;color:#000;padding:14px 23px;text-decoration:none}form .actions{display:inline-flex;position:relative}form .actions svg{pointer-events:none;position:absolute;right:16px;top:50%;transform:translateY(-50%)}form .actions svg path,form .hs-button svg path{fill:#000;transition:all .3s ease}form .hs-button:focus,form .hs-button:hover,form input[type=submit]:focus,form input[type=submit]:hover{background-color:#000;border-color:hsla(0,0%,100%,.5);color:#fff;text-decoration:none}form .actions:hover svg path,form .hs-button:focus svg path,form .hs-button:hover svg path,form input[type=submit]:focus svg path,form input[type=submit]:hover svg path{fill:#fff}table{background-color:#000}table,td,th{border:1px solid #fff}td,th{color:#fff;padding:18px}tfoot td,thead th{background-color:#000;color:#fff}.persona-selector{border:1px solid #3d3d3d;border-bottom:none;border-top:none}.persona-selector>ul>li>a{color:#fff}.persona-selector>ul>li>a svg path{fill:#fff}.persona-selector>ul>li:hover>a{background-color:#3d3d3d}.persona-selector ul ul{background-color:#000;border:1px solid #3d3d3d}.persona-selector ul ul li:not(:last-child){border-bottom:1px solid #3d3d3d}.persona-selector ul ul li a{color:#fff}.persona-selector ul ul li a:hover{background-color:#3d3d3d}.custom-header{background-color:#000;border-bottom:1px solid #3d3d3d}.mega-nav-list .mega-nav-item .mega-nav-link{color:#fff}.mega-nav-list .mega-nav-item .mega-nav-link .dropdown-arrow svg path{fill:#fff}.mega-menu-description *,.mega-menu-label,.mega-menu-title,.product-description *,.product-name{color:#fff}.mega-menu-cards-item-in:hover{background-color:#3d3d3d}.mega-menu-cards{border-left:1px solid #3d3d3d}.mega-menu-cards-item:not(:last-child){border-bottom:1px solid #3d3d3d}.simple-menu-dropdown li a{color:#fff}@media (min-width:1025px){.mega-menu-dropdown,.simple-menu-dropdown{background-color:#000;border:1px solid #3d3d3d}.mega-nav-list .has-child-menu:hover .mega-nav-link,.mega-nav-list .mega-nav-item:hover .mega-nav-link,.simple-menu-dropdown li a:hover{background-color:#3d3d3d}.simple-menu-dropdown li:not(:last-child){border-bottom:1px solid #3d3d3d}}@media (max-width:1024px){.simple-menu-dropdown li{border-bottom:1px solid #3d3d3d}}.header-light .custom-header{background-color:var(--white);border-bottom:1px solid #e7e7e7}.header-light .persona-selector{border:1px solid #e7e7e7;border-bottom:none;border-top:none}.header-light .persona-selector>ul>li>a{color:var(--black)}.header-light .persona-selector>ul>li>a svg path{fill:var(--black)}.header-light .persona-selector>ul>li:hover>a{background-color:#e7e7e7}.header-light .persona-selector ul ul{background-color:#fff;border:1px solid #e7e7e7}.header-light .persona-selector ul ul li:not(:last-child){border-bottom:1px solid #e7e7e7}.header-light .persona-selector ul ul li a{color:var(--black)}.header-light .persona-selector ul ul li a:hover{background-color:#f8f8f8}.header-light .mega-nav-list .mega-nav-item .mega-nav-link{color:var(--black)}.header-light .mega-nav-list .mega-nav-item .mega-nav-link .dropdown-arrow svg path{fill:var(--black)}.header-light .mega-menu-label{color:rgba(0,0,0,.55)}.header-light .mega-menu-description *,.header-light .mega-menu-title,.header-light .product-description *,.header-light .product-name{color:var(--black)}.header-light .mega-menu-cards-item-in:hover{background-color:#f8f8f8}.header-light .mega-menu-cards{border-left:1px solid #e7e7e7}.header-light .mega-menu-cards-item:not(:last-child){border-bottom:1px solid #e7e7e7}.header-light .simple-menu-dropdown li a{color:var(--black)}@media (min-width:1025px){.header-light .mega-nav-list .mega-nav-item:hover .mega-nav-link{background-color:#f8f8f8}.header-light .mega-menu-dropdown{background-color:var(--white);border:1px solid #e7e7e7}.header-light .simple-menu-dropdown{background-color:#fff;border:1px solid #e7e7e7}.header-light .mega-nav-list .has-child-menu:hover .mega-nav-link,.header-light .simple-menu-dropdown li a:hover{background-color:#f8f8f8}.simple-menu-dropdown li:not(:last-child){border-bottom:1px solid #e7e7e7}}@media (max-width:1024px){.header-light .mega-menu-cards-item:first-child{border-top:1px solid #e7e7e7}.header-light .mega-menu-cards-item:last-child{border-bottom:1px solid #e7e7e7}.header-light .mega-menu-mobile-label-arrow svg path{fill:var(--black)}.header-light .mega-menu-mobile-label-in{color:var(--black)}.header-light .simple-menu-dropdown li{border-bottom:1px solid #e7e7e7}.header-light .simple-menu-dropdown{background-color:var(--white)}}.footer-top{background-color:#000;border-top:1px solid #3d3d3d}.line-ele{background-color:#3d3d3d}.footer-menu .hs-menu-wrapper ul ul li a,.footer-menu .hs-menu-wrapper>ul>li>a{color:#fff}.footer-menu .hs-menu-wrapper ul ul li a:hover,.footer-menu .hs-menu-wrapper>ul>li>a:hover{color:hsla(0,0%,100%,.55)}.footer-social__icon svg path{fill:#fff;transition:all .3s ease}.footer-social ul li a:hover svg path{fill:hsla(0,0%,100%,.55)}.footer-bottom{background-color:#000;border-top:1px solid #3d3d3d}.privacy-links ul li a{color:#fff}.copyright,.privacy-links ul li a:hover{color:hsla(0,0%,100%,.55)}.blog-header__inner{padding:120px 0}.blog-post__meta a,.blog-post__tag-link{color:#fff}.blog-post__tag-link:focus,.blog-post__tag-link:hover{color:#d7d7d7}.blog-post__tag-link:active{color:#fff}.blog-comments{margin-bottom:120px}.hs-blog-post-listing__post-author-name,.hs-blog-post-listing__post-tag,.hs-pagination__link--number,.hs-pagination__link-text{color:#fff}.hs-pagination__link--number:active,.hs-pagination__link:active .hs-pagination__link-text{color:#fff}.hs-pagination__link-icon svg{fill:#fff}.card__body svg{fill:#fff}.social-links__icon{background-color:#fff}.social-links__icon:focus,.social-links__icon:hover{background-color:#d7d7d7}.social-links__icon:active{background-color:#fff}